Beef-And-Green Chile Quesadillas
- 1 lb lean ground beef
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 3/4 cup prepared chunky salsa (Pace or Old El Paso brands preferred)
- 1 (4 ounce) can chopped green chilies, drained
- 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ese or 2 cups colby-monterey jack cheese
- 10 -12 medium flour tortillas (soft taco size)
- vegetable oil cooking spray
- additional cheese (for serving)
- additional sour cream (for serving)
- Heat oven to 450*.
- In large skillet,brown ground beef and onion over medium heat, breaking up beef until crumbly, 8 to 10 minutes, or until beef is no longer pink. Pour off drippings.
- Season beef mixture with salt. Add salsa and chiles,stir in cheese. Spoon about 1/4u0b0C beef mixture on one half of each tortilla;fold tortilla to close.
- Arrange tortillas on two baking sheets that have been sprayed with cooking spray. Lightly spray tops of tortillas with cooking spray.
- Bake for 8 to 10 minutes,or until tortillas are lightly browned. For more even browning,switch baking sheets halfway through baking.With pizza cutter, slice quesadillas into wedges to serve.
